☣️BiohazardvsπŸ’”Broken Heart

Biohazard vs Broken Heart

Winner Β· Broken Heart

πŸ’” is overwhelmingly more popular and universally used across all platforms and demographics in 2026 because heartbreak and emotional expression are timeless and relatable human experiences.

Differences

Key differences

☣️ BiohazardCategoryπŸ’” Broken Heart

☣️ officially represents biological hazards, toxic substances, and dangerous pathogens,

Official

πŸ’” officially represents heartbreak, romantic loss, and emotional pain.

☣️ is used by Gen Z to label toxic people, situations, or red flags in a darkly humorous way,

Genz

πŸ’” is used sincerely or sarcastically to express heartbreak over anything from relationships to a favorite show ending.

☣️ carries a cold, detached, almost clinical emotional tone used to signal danger or toxicity,

Emotional

πŸ’” is deeply personal and vulnerable, directly expressing grief, loss, or disappointment.

☣️ is used in dating contexts to warn others about toxic exes or terrible dates,

Dating

πŸ’” is used to signal romantic rejection, unrequited love, or the end of a relationship.

☣️ thrives in memes as a stamp on anything deemed toxic or catastrophic in a comedic sense,

Meme

πŸ’” appears in memes dramatizing minor inconveniences or relatable heartbreak moments.

☣️ is popular on TikTok in 'toxic trait' videos and dramatic warning aesthetics,

Tiktok

πŸ’” dominates breakup storytimes, sad girl aesthetic content, and emotional trend sounds.

☣️ is rarely used in casual WhatsApp chats except for dramatic effect or warning someone about a person,

Whatsapp

πŸ’” is one of the most commonly sent emojis in WhatsApp to express sadness, sympathy, or heartbreak in personal conversations.

Usage

When to use each

Use ☣️ when you want to label something or someone as toxic, dangerous, or a red flag, especially in a dramatic or humorous context. Use πŸ’” when expressing genuine heartbreak, empathy for someone's loss, or emotional disappointment in any situation. Save ☣️ for warnings and dark humor, and reach for πŸ’” whenever the moment calls for raw emotional honesty.
